phoney

US /ˈfoʊ.ni/
UK /ˈfəʊ.ni/

Adjective

not real or genuine; fake

Example:
He tried to pass off a phoney diamond as real.
Her apology sounded completely phoney.

Noun

a person who is not genuine; a fraud

Example:
He turned out to be a complete phoney, pretending to be an expert.
Don't trust him, he's a real phoney.
